Bike store. Private parking for 2 cars. No smoking. Please note: There are steps and a slope in the garden. . Rivendell is a detached bungalow with incredible views over the Severn Estuary. The property consists of a well-equipped kitchen with dishwasher, and an open plan living/dining area with Freeview TV and cosy open fire. There is also a family bathroom and three bedrooms, comprising a single bedroom, a twin bedroom and a master double bedroom. Outside you will find an enclosed garden with a lawn, flower beds, seating areas and a summerhouse. Access to a lower lawn with an orchard is down steps or a sloping grass path. A handrail is provided for use as necessary.

Walks can be had directly from the garden out into the forest. The Forest of Dean is bordered by the Wye Valley, an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, and the River Severn. In this compact area there are outdoor activities in abundance including horse riding, golf, fishing, mountain biking from easy to extreme, canoeing, kayaking and rock climbing. Wonderful walks with stunning scenery await you within the forest and the Wye Valley, and every season has a beauty of its own. Time your stay to coincide with the Severn Bore, one of the natural wonders of the world.

There are numerous fun places to visit with attractions such as Go Ape, Puzzlewood, Mountain Bike Courses, Tintern Abbey, Dean Forest Steam Railway, Dean Heritage Centre, Clearwell Caves and the Sculpture Trail. Blakeney village is just a few minutes away by car and walkable in about 10 minutes. Amenities include a post office/newsagents, general store, pub, fish and chip shop, church, bus stop, and a surgery. The cathedral city of Gloucester, Monmouth, Chepstow and the pretty market town on Ross-on-Wye are all within a short drive.
